Types of A4 and A3 Copy Paper


A4 Copy Paper


A4 paper (210 × 297mm) is the standard size used for everyday printing and copying. Compatible with most home and office printers, it is the preferred choice for reports, letters, invoices, forms and schoolwork. Available in 75gsm and 80gsm, A4 copy paper suits everything from routine admin tasks to professional business documents.


A3 Copy Paper


A3 paper (297 × 420mm) offers twice the printable area of A4, making it ideal for spreadsheets, technical drawings, posters, plans and presentation materials. It allows larger layouts to remain clear and easy to read without reducing text or graphics, but requires a printer that supports A3 paper.


75gsm Copy Paper


75gsm paper is a lightweight option designed for high-volume printing where reducing paper costs is a priority. It is well suited to drafts, internal reports, worksheets and everyday administrative documents that do not require the added opacity of heavier paper.


80gsm Copy Paper


80gsm paper is the standard weight for everyday office printing because it produces crisp text, improves double-sided printing and provides a more substantial feel. It is the preferred choice for documents that are shared with clients, customers or colleagues.


How to Choose the Right A4 Printer Paper


Consider Paper Weight


Paper weight influences how a document looks, feels and performs during printing. While 75gsm paper is a cost-effective choice for high-volume internal printing, 80gsm paper offers greater durability and a more professional finish for everyday business documents.


Look for Consistent Print Quality


Quality copy paper helps produce sharp text, clear graphics and even toner or ink coverage. A smooth, consistent paper surface also supports reliable feeding through printers and copiers, helping reduce smudging, misfeeds and paper jams.


Think About Double-Sided Printing


If you regularly print on both sides of the page, choose paper with good opacity to minimise text show-through. This helps reports, presentations and business documents remain clear and easy to read without distracting shadows from the reverse side.


Check Printer Compatibility


Most A4 and A3 copy paper is suitable for both laser and inkjet printers, but it's important to confirm that your printer supports the paper size you've selected. Standard desktop printers typically accept A4 paper, while A3 paper requires an A3-capable printer for reliable performance.


Buy the Right Quantity


An A4 paper ream contains 500 sheets, making it suitable for home offices, students and smaller workplaces. Businesses with higher printing volumes can reduce the cost per sheet by buying boxes containing multiple reams, helping keep printers stocked while lowering the overall A4 paper box price.

 

Frequently Asked Questions

 

What is the difference between A4 copy paper and printer paper?


While the terms are often used interchangeably, A4 copy paper is typically an uncoated 75gsm or 80gsm bond paper designed for everyday copying and printing in both laser and inkjet printers. Specialised printer paper may use heavier weights, smoother surfaces or coated finishes to improve photo printing, colour reproduction or graphic quality for specific printing applications.


Can I use A3 paper in a standard desktop office printer?


Most standard desktop printers are designed to handle A4 paper or smaller. Printing on an A3 page (297mm × 420mm) requires an A3-capable printer with a compatible paper tray or manual feed. Using A3 paper in a printer that does not support larger paper sizes can result in paper jams, misfeeds or printing errors.


What paper weight (GSM) is best for everyday office printing?


For most workplaces, 80gsm paper is the standard choice because it offers a good balance of print quality, durability and cost. It is suitable for everyday documents such as reports, invoices and correspondence, while lighter 75gsm paper is a practical option for high-volume internal printing where reducing paper costs is a priority.


Is 80gsm A4 paper good for double-sided printing?


Yes. 80gsm A4 paper is well suited to double-sided printing because its opacity helps minimise text and image show-through from the reverse side. It also feeds reliably through most inkjet and laser printers, making it a dependable option for reports, presentations and other documents that need a clean finish.
